Answer: The Eighth Commandment states, "You shall not bear false witness against your neighbor." Sins against this commandment include lying, gossiping, slandering, and spreading rumors about others. These sins are considered a violation of a person's reputation and can harm their relationships with others. For example, spreading false information about someone's character can damage their reputation and cause others to view them negatively, even if the information is untrue. Therefore, it is important to always speak the truth and avoid spreading harmful information about others.
